Image 31: A 45 year old male from Peru, in Canada for 16 years, developed a sore throat and a stuffy nose over the two years before we saw him this year. In the two years his nose became blocked, he had intermittent epistaxis and his swallowing became more difficult and uncomfortable. When seen here his posterior pharynx was as shown here. He was afebrile and had normal hematologic and hepatic indices. What is the diagnosis and diagnostic test? |
| raspberry-like uvula, soft palate and posterior pharynx |
Image 31: This is mucocutaneous leishmaniasis. A pharynx scraping grew Leishmania and both the scraping and the culture were positive for Leishmania braziliensis by PCR (National Centre for Parasitology, Canada). A biopsy a year earlier at another centre revealed "caseating" granulomata but no amastigotes. The patient remembered being treated 18 years earlier in Peru with intra-lesional injections for a shoulder and a leg ulcer and still had scars at these sites.
